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 545246

Summary: media-tv/freevo broken depgraph due to libsdl removal
Product: Gentoo Linux Reporter: Michał Górny <mgorny>
Component: Current packagesAssignee: Television related Applications in Gentoo's Portage <media-tv>
Status: RESOLVED FIXED    
Severity: major CC: games, qa
Priority: Normal Keywords: PMASKED
Version: unspecified   
Hardware: All   
OS: Linux   
See Also: https://bugs.gentoo.org/show_bug.cgi?id=545184
Whiteboard:
Package list:
Runtime testing required: ---
Bug Depends on:    
Bug Blocks: 545244    

Description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2015-04-01 16:31:38 UTC
media-tv/freevo
[FATAL]   NonsolvableDeps: version 1.9.0: nonsolvable depset(rdepends) keyword(ppc) profile (default/linux/powerpc/ppc32/13.0): solutions: [ >=media-libs/libsdl-1.2.5[directfb,fbcon] ]
[FATAL]   NonsolvableDeps: version 1.9.0: nonsolvable depset(rdepends) keyword(ppc) profile (default/linux/powerpc/ppc32/13.0/desktop): solutions: [ >=media-libs/libsdl-1.2.5[directfb,fbcon] ]
[FATAL]   NonsolvableDeps: version 1.9.0: nonsolvable depset(rdepends) keyword(ppc) profile (default/linux/powerpc/ppc32/13.0/desktop/gnome): solutions: [ >=media-libs/libsdl-1.2.5[directfb,fbcon] ]
[FATAL]   NonsolvableDeps: version 1.9.0: nonsolvable depset(rdepends) keyword(ppc) profile (default/linux/powerpc/ppc32/13.0/developer): solutions: [ >=media-libs/libsdl-1.2.5[directfb,fbcon] ]
[FATAL]   NonsolvableDeps: version 1.9.0: nonsolvable depset(rdepends) keyword(ppc) profile (default/linux/powerpc/ppc32/13.0/desktop/gnome/systemd): solutions: [ >=media-libs/libsdl-1.2.5[directfb,fbcon] ]

etc.

Please fix.
Comment 1 Mr. Bones. (RETIRED) gentoo-dev 2015-04-01 16:59:25 UTC
probably the directfb flag should be dropped there.  It doesn't look like it links against dev-libs/DirectFB directly.
Comment 2 Michał Górny archtester Gentoo Infrastructure gentoo-dev Security 2015-04-02 19:04:09 UTC
# Michał Górny <mgorny@gentoo.org> (02 Apr 2015)
# DirectFB support was removed from libsdl, mask the relevant flag
# due to unsolvable deps, bug #545246.
media-tv/freevo directfb
Comment 3 Patrick Lauer gentoo-dev 2015-06-18 02:31:31 UTC
+  18 Jun 2015; Patrick Lauer <patrick@gentoo.org> freevo-1.9.0-r1.ebuild,
+  freevo-1.9.0.ebuild:
+  Drop directfb useflag as dependencies for it are unsatisfiable #545246
+
Mask didn't do the right thing, now it's repoman-clean